#1a6238 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1a6238 is composed of 10.2% red, 38.4%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 73.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 42.9% yellow and 61.6% black. It has a hue angle of 145 degrees, a saturation of 58.1% and a lightness of 24.3%. #1a6238 color hex could be obtained by blending #34c470 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

#1a6238 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#1a6238 has RGB values of R:26, G:98, B:56 and CMYK values of C:0.73, M:0, Y:0.43, K:0.62. Its decimal value is 1729080.

Shades and Tints of #1a6238

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010503 is the darkest color, while #f4fcf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1a6238

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3b413e is the less saturated color, while #027a34 is the most saturated one.
